Changeset 15922 in project


Ignore:
Timestamp:
09/16/09 13:45:24 (10 years ago)
Author:
Ivan Raikov
Message:

Added information about -setup-mode to the manual properly.
Please do not add entries to the manual copy at trunk/manual but to man/4,
the principal location for the Chicken manual.
If you add entries to trunk/manual your changes will almost certainly
get clobbered the next time man/4 is merged with trunk/manual.

Location:
wiki/man/4
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• wiki/man/4/Using the compiler

    r15309 r15922  
    187187; -require-extension NAME : Loads the extension {{NAME}} before the compilation process commences. This is identical to adding {{(require-extension NAME)}} at the start of the compiled program. If {{-uses NAME}} is also given on the command line, then any occurrences of {{-require-extension NAME}} are replaced with {{(declare (uses NAME))}}. Multiple names may be given and should be separated by {{,}}.
    188188
     189; -setup-mode : When locating extension, search the current directory first. By default, extensions are located first in the ''extension repository'', where {{chicken-install}} stores compiled extensions and their associated metadata.
     190
    189191; -scrutinize : Enable simple flow-analysis to catch common type errors and argument/result mismatches. You can also use the {{scrutinize}} declaration to enable scrutiny.
    190192
  • wiki/man/4/Using the interpreter

    r15299 r15922  
    5757
    5858; -ss PATHNAME : The same as {{-s PATHNAME}} but invokes the procedure {{main}} with the value of {{(command-line-arguments)}} as its single argument. If the main procedure returns an integer result, then the interpreter is terminated, returning the integer as the status code back to the invoking process. Any other result terminates the interpreter with a zero exit status.
     59
     60; -setup-mode : When locating extension, search the current directory first. By default, extensions are located first in the ''extension repository'', where {{chicken-install}} stores compiled extensions and their associated metadata.
    5961
    6062; -R  -require-extension NAME : Equivalent to evaluating {{(require-extension NAME)}}.
Note: See TracChangeset for help on using the changeset viewer.